The TPS22968NQDMGTQ1 operates by controlling the flow of power to connected components based on the enable signal. When the enable pin is activated, the load switch turns on, allowing power to flow from the input voltage pin to the output voltage pin. The device continuously monitors the current and temperature conditions, activating protection mechanisms if necessary.
